Juniper Lee works as a wedding photographer by day, and designs garments inspired by Renaissance fantasy and 1900s fashion by night. Having been reprimanded by friends and family alike for choosing to work a deskbound office job for 7 months before inevitably quitting, the spark in her for the arts is unquenchable. Armed with a degree in Theatre Studies (National University of Singapore) and a flair for the dramatic, she is passionate about boldly pursuing the unknown, regardless of what others may say.
Juniper performed at Centre 42 in April 2019 alongside an ensemble of her peers from NUS Theatre Studies, devising a performance for The Vault: Gossip, Symphony and Other Matters, as a response to the play text One Year Back Home (1980) by Robert Yeo. In April 2023, she returned to C42 to perform a live reading of an excerpt from The Lady of Soul and Her Ultimate S Machine (1993) alongside Dr Robin Loon and her Theatre Studies alum peers.
When she isn't wrangling a camera or a needle and thread, Juniper can be found practicing historical swordfighting at the local academy, playing Dungeons and Dragons, doing freelance voice acting, or making awful fanart from her favourite video games.
